Columbus Day parade returns to Bridgeport

According to the parade organizer, the parade is the oldest parade of its kind in the Northeast and is even older than the New York City Columbus Day Parade. The parade was first celebrated in Bridgeport in 1908 and has been an official state holiday since 1909.
